CMS 3D CMS Logo

edm::FileLocator Member List

This is the complete list of members for edm::FileLocator, including all inherited members.

applyRules(ProtocolRules const &protocolRules, std::string const &protocol, std::string const &destination, bool direct, std::string name) constedm::FileLocatorprivate
convert(std::string const &input, ProtocolRules const &rules, bool direct) constedm::FileLocatorprivate
FileLocator(edm::CatalogAttributes const &catAttr, unsigned iCatalog=0, std::string const &storageDescriptionPath=std::string())edm::FileLocatorexplicit
FileLocator(std::string const &catUrl, unsigned iCatalog=0)edm::FileLocatorexplicit
init(edm::CatalogAttributes const &input_dataCatalog, unsigned iCatalog, std::string const &storageDescriptionPath)edm::FileLocatorprivate
init_trivialCatalog(std::string const &catUrl, unsigned iCatalog)edm::FileLocatorprivate
m_destinationedm::FileLocatorprivate
m_directRulesedm::FileLocatorprivate
m_directRules_trivialCatalogedm::FileLocatorprivate
m_filenameedm::FileLocatorprivate
m_fileTypeedm::FileLocatorprivate
m_inverseRulesedm::FileLocatorprivate
m_prefixedm::FileLocatorprivate
m_protocolsedm::FileLocatorprivate
parseRule(boost::property_tree::ptree::value_type const &storageRule, std::string const &protocol, ProtocolRules &rules)edm::FileLocatorprivate
parseRuleTrivialCatalog(tinyxml2::XMLElement *ruleNode, ProtocolRules &rules)edm::FileLocatorprivate
pfn(std::string const &ilfn, edm::CatalogType catType) constedm::FileLocator
ProtocolRules typedefedm::FileLocatorprivate
Rules typedefedm::FileLocatorprivate
s_numberOfInstancesedm::FileLocatorprivatestatic
~FileLocator()edm::FileLocator